OK, chain of event: woke up this morning came out to my car (which has a 3 week old battery) only to find it is completly dead, no lights, no steering wheel motion, nothing. So i put my trickle charger on it, come out in 20 min, says its full (which isnt possible) and it starts right up. Sounds to be running weird, but i am not sure. Weirdest thing of al is, i have lost all 3 instrument pannels, rpm wont move, no backlight, no nothing. Any ideas what this sounds like?

Hi,

Id try checking all the fuses,i had a car,not a Lexus which had a blown fuse,it wasnt a major fuse,so the engine ran fine,it had a digital Dash and the display wasnt normal,digits lit up all wrong,changed the fuse and all was ok.

When the alternator wasnt charging that also made the dash display funny.

I hope its that simple for you,interested to know the problem when you get it sorted.
